    The Addams family is a satirical inversion of the ideal Americanfamily: a family made up of eccentric people with creepy lookswho are constantly being rejected by their neighbours. They livein their super-spooky mansion in Central Park. The daily life ofthis family is so strange and dierent from any normal familythat when they have to face and meet the outside world its a disaster.

    They are an eccentric, rich clan who delights in the macabre and dont realizethat people nd them bizarre or frightening. Morticia is the mum, an elegantapparently undead woman married to Gomez, a devoted husband. Their children,Wednesday, the oldest daughter and Pugsley, the middle son, who enjoy tryingto harm each other in creative ways, arent very happy with the new addition tothe family: their new baby brother, Pubert. The Granny is also very strange andshe usually gives the children lunch bags lled with living creatures before schooleach day. There is also uncle Fester, Gomezs brother, who plots with his motherto steal the Addams fortune.

    Finally theres the familys butler, Lurch, who drives the children to school everyday. One day the improbable happens: Wednesday falls in love with a sweet,smart young man from a respectable family. Wednesday Addams, the ultimateprincess of darkness, has a normal boyfriend, and for her parents, Gomez andMorticia, its a shock that turns the Addams house upside down.
